Introduction to Peptides and Inflammation
Inflammation is a natural response of the body to injury or infection, but chronic inflammation can lead to various diseases, including autoimmune disorders, arthritis, and cardiovascular diseases. To manage inflammatory conditions, anti-inflammatory drugs are commonly prescribed. Recent studies have shown that peptides, short chains of amino acids, may play a significant role in enhancing the effectiveness of these anti-inflammatory medications.

The Role of Peptides in Anti-Inflammatory Therapy
Peptides can exhibit various biological activities, including anti-inflammatory effects. Here are some key points regarding their role:
- Modulation of Immune Response: Certain peptides can modulate the immune response, leading to decreased production of pro-inflammatory cytokines.
- Promotion of Healing: Peptides have been shown to promote tissue repair and regeneration, helping to alleviate inflammation at the source.
- Synergistic Effects: When combined with traditional anti-inflammatory drugs, peptides may enhance their efficacy, leading to better patient outcomes.
- Reduced Side Effects: Peptides tend to have fewer side effects compared to conventional anti-inflammatory medications, making them a safer alternative.
Types of Peptides Used in Anti-Inflammatory Treatment
Peptides can be categorized into several types based on their origin and function:
- Natural Peptides: These are derived from dietary proteins and can influence inflammation through various mechanisms.
- Synthetic Peptides: Chemically synthesized peptides designed to mimic bioactive proteins that reduce inflammation.
- Biologics: Peptides designed to target specific pathways in the immune system, offering precision in anti-inflammatory treatment.
